HU17 7DQ lies on Alder Close in Beverley. HU17 7DQ is located in the St Mary's electoral ward, within the unitary authority of East Riding of Yorkshire and the English Parliamentary constituency of Beverley and Holderness.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Humber and North Yorkshire ICB - 02Y and the police force is Humberside. This postcode has been in use since June 2014.
